Zero-tariff US deal? There’s zero chance!

1 year ago
India is unlikely to offer a ‘zero-for-zero’ tariff deal to the US in their Bilateral Trade Agreement, deeming it suitable only between developed nations. The BTA will encompass goods, digital trade, professional movement, and intellectual property rights. India finds a place in EU’s expanding €2 trillion trade playbook as bloc’s ties with US sour

1 year ago
Facing escalating trade tensions with the US under President Trump, the European Union is actively pursuing trade diversification by forging new agreements with countries worldwide. While lobbying for tariff reductions in Washington, the EU is accelerating trade talks with nations in Asia and South America, aiming to offset potential losses from strained transatlantic relations.

India’s trump card: Why the West hankers after Indian market

1 year ago
India’s burgeoning consumer market, set to become the world’s third-largest by 2026, is attracting Western nations eager for trade deals. A growing affluent class with rising disposable incomes fuels demand for premium goods.
